About Longwood University:
A comprehensive university with a strong liberal arts foundation, Longwood has a distinctive mission to develop citizen leaders who are prepared to make positive contributions to the common good of society. Founded in 1839, Longwood is the third-oldest public university in Virginia.
Longwood is part of the proud tradition of higher education in the Commonwealth of Virginia. Roughly one hour's drive from Charlottesville, Lynchburg, and Richmond, Longwood is located in the historic two-college community of Farmville. Longwood currently has approximately 4,600 undergraduate and graduate students and 40,653 alumni. It maintains affiliations with the neighboring Robert Russa Moton Museum of civil rights history and the Longwood Center for Visual Arts, a nationally accredited university art museum. A member of the Big South Conference, Longwood competes at the NCAA Division I level.
Job Description:
Longwood University invites qualified applications for the position of Assistant Coach, Women's Softball (GA017). Under the supervision and mentorship of the Head Coach, the successful candidate will assist in the instruction, scouting, recruiting, and/or coaching of student-athletes in the fundamentals of softball by demonstrating techniques and methods necessary for success during collegiate competition; inform student-athletes of the applicable University, Big South Conference and NCAA rules and regulations; and evaluate student-athletes' strengths and weaknesses to improve techniques in order to be successful on and off the field.
This position is located in Farmville, Virginia, and is required to work in person on Longwood University's campus.
